Not Boring Beef n’ Broccoli πŸ₯¦

cook:

30 min

4 servings

Not only is it totally not boring, but we don’t use any refined sugar making this good and good for you. I mean hello, PROTEIN. 🀌🏻 Plusssss we pack on some immune boosting ginger and garlic cause HEALTH. ✨ This is your β€œBetter Than Takeout” weeknight friendly new dinner bestie, ok?

Ingredients

Sauce
β€’ 1/3 cup soy sauce or coconut aminos
β€’ 1 tbsp grated ginger
β€’ 1 tbsp grated garlic, about 4 cloves
β€’ 3 tbsp maple syrup
β€’ 1 tbsp blackstrap molasses
β€’ 1 tsp sesame oil (toasted or un toasted is fine)
β€’ 1 tsp rice wine vinegar
β€’ 2 tbsp corn starch
β€’ 1/2 cup hot water
Beef and Broccoli
β€’ 1 lb shaved beef steak (I got mine at Trader Joes, but you can just ask the butcher to do it too)
β€’ 2 small heads of broccoli, florets separated from the stem
β€’ 1/2 medium yellow onion, sliced
β€’ Olive oil for cooking
β€’ Salt and pep for seasoning
Rice
β€’ 2 cups water
β€’ 1 cup jasmine rice
Assembly
β€’ 2 sprigs of green onion cut on a bias
β€’ Sesame seeds
β€’ Chili crisp

Directions

1.
First start on your rice. I personally like jasmine rice here, but use any rice that you have and cook it according to the package instructions. However, please make sure you rinse your rice until the water running through is clear! For jasmine I rinse and do 2 cups water to 1 cup rice. You can also double this quantity if you love rice and/or want to stretch this meal farther.
β€’ 2 cups water
β€’ 1 cup jasmine rice
2.
Make your sauce. You're going to combine the soy sauce, ginger, garlic, maple syrup, molasses, sesame oil, and vinegar. Then add in the corn starch and whisk to combine. Slowly add in the hot water while whisking to further break down the corn starch and help it incorporate. Taste it and add some black pepper if you think it needs it. Set this aside for now.
β€’ 1/3 cup soy sauce or coconut aminos
β€’ 1 tbsp grated ginger
β€’ 1 tbsp grated garlic, about 4 cloves
β€’ 3 tbsp maple syrup
β€’ 1 tbsp blackstrap molasses
β€’ 1 tsp sesame oil (toasted or un toasted is fine)
β€’ 1 tsp rice wine vinegar
β€’ 2 tbsp corn starch
β€’ 1/2 cup hot water
3.
Heat 2-3 tbsp ol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add in onions and broccoli, season with some salt and pep, and cook for about 5 minutes. You want to stir it frequently during this stage so that evenly gets evenly softened. Then let it cook undisturbed for another 2-3 minutes to get the veg a little bit browned/charred. Remove and set aside.
β€’ Olive oil for cooking
β€’ 2 small heads of broccoli, florets separated from the stem
β€’ 1/2 medium yellow onion, sliced
β€’ Salt and pep for seasoning
4.
Add another 1-2 tbsp of olive oil to the pan and increase the temp to medium-high. Add in the shaved beef and let cook undisturbed for about 2-3 minutes. You want that initial layer to get browned, because browning is flavor!! Then use a spoon or spatula to stir it all around until most of the beef is cooked, but some of the pieces are still a little pink.
β€’ Olive oil for cooking
β€’ 1 lb shaved beef steak (I got mine at Trader Joes, but you can just ask the butcher to do it too)
5.
Add the broccoli and onions back to the pan and mix to combine. Then add in the sauce mixture and lower the temp to medium-low. Stir until the sauce has thickened to your desired consistency; about 2-3 minutes.
β€’ 2 small heads of broccoli, florets separated from the stem
β€’ 1/2 medium yellow onion, sliced
Sauce
6.
Assemble with some white rice, the beef and broccoli mixture, and any toppings you like! I did green onions in the video, but sesame seeds and chili crisp are also wonderful additions!
β€’ 2 sprigs of green onion cut on a bias
β€’ Sesame seeds
β€’ Chili crisp
